DBA Data[Home] [Help]

APPS.OKL_OPD_PVT dependencies on OKL_API

Line 637: l_row_found VARCHAR2(1) := OKL_API.G_TRUE;

633: ) IS
634:
635: l_dummy VARCHAR2(1) := '?';
636: -- l_row_not_found BOOLEAN := FALSE;
637: l_row_found VARCHAR2(1) := OKL_API.G_TRUE;
638:
639: -- Cursor For OKL_OPD_FCL_FK;
640: /*
641: CURSOR okl_fclv_code_csr (p_code IN OKL_OPERANDS_V.opd_type%TYPE) IS

Line 668: IF (l_row_found = OKL_API.G_FALSE) THEN

664: CLOSE okl_fclv_code_csr;
665: */
666: l_row_found := OKL_ACCOUNTING_UTIL.validate_lookup_code('OKL_OPERAND_TYPE', p_opdv_rec.opd_type);
667:
668: IF (l_row_found = OKL_API.G_FALSE) THEN
669: Okc_Api.set_message(G_APP_NAME,G_INVALID_VALUE,G_COL_NAME_TOKEN,'opd_type');
670: x_return_status := Okc_Api.G_RET_STS_ERROR;
671: END IF;
672:

Line 675: IF p_opdv_rec.opd_type = G_FUNCTION_TYPE AND (p_opdv_rec.dsf_id = OKL_API.G_MISS_NUM OR

671: END IF;
672:
673: -- RPOONUGA002: Added this check to validate the values in opd_type and its
674: -- attached fields(dsf_id, fma_id, source)
675: IF p_opdv_rec.opd_type = G_FUNCTION_TYPE AND (p_opdv_rec.dsf_id = OKL_API.G_MISS_NUM OR
676: p_opdv_rec.dsf_id IS NULL)
677: THEN
678: OKL_API.SET_MESSAGE(p_app_name => 'OKL',
679: p_msg_name => G_MISS_DATA,

Line 678: OKL_API.SET_MESSAGE(p_app_name => 'OKL',

674: -- attached fields(dsf_id, fma_id, source)
675: IF p_opdv_rec.opd_type = G_FUNCTION_TYPE AND (p_opdv_rec.dsf_id = OKL_API.G_MISS_NUM OR
676: p_opdv_rec.dsf_id IS NULL)
677: THEN
678: OKL_API.SET_MESSAGE(p_app_name => 'OKL',
679: p_msg_name => G_MISS_DATA,
680: p_token1 => G_COL_NAME_TOKEN,
681: p_token1_value => 'DSF_ID');
682: x_return_status := Okc_Api.G_RET_STS_ERROR;

Line 686: IF p_opdv_rec.opd_type = G_FORMULA_TYPE AND (p_opdv_rec.fma_id = OKL_API.G_MISS_NUM OR

682: x_return_status := Okc_Api.G_RET_STS_ERROR;
683: RAISE G_EXCEPTION_HALT_VALIDATION;
684: END IF;
685:
686: IF p_opdv_rec.opd_type = G_FORMULA_TYPE AND (p_opdv_rec.fma_id = OKL_API.G_MISS_NUM OR
687: p_opdv_rec.fma_id IS NULL)
688: THEN
689: OKL_API.SET_MESSAGE(p_app_name => 'OKL',
690: p_msg_name => G_MISS_DATA,

Line 689: OKL_API.SET_MESSAGE(p_app_name => 'OKL',

685:
686: IF p_opdv_rec.opd_type = G_FORMULA_TYPE AND (p_opdv_rec.fma_id = OKL_API.G_MISS_NUM OR
687: p_opdv_rec.fma_id IS NULL)
688: THEN
689: OKL_API.SET_MESSAGE(p_app_name => 'OKL',
690: p_msg_name => G_MISS_DATA,
691: p_token1 => G_COL_NAME_TOKEN,
692: p_token1_value => 'FMA_ID');
693: x_return_status := Okc_Api.G_RET_STS_ERROR;

Line 697: IF p_opdv_rec.opd_type = G_CONSTANT_TYPE AND (p_opdv_rec.source = OKL_API.G_MISS_CHAR OR

693: x_return_status := Okc_Api.G_RET_STS_ERROR;
694: RAISE G_EXCEPTION_HALT_VALIDATION;
695: END IF;
696:
697: IF p_opdv_rec.opd_type = G_CONSTANT_TYPE AND (p_opdv_rec.source = OKL_API.G_MISS_CHAR OR
698: p_opdv_rec.source IS NULL)
699: THEN
700: OKL_API.SET_MESSAGE(p_app_name => 'OKL',
701: p_msg_name => G_MISS_DATA,

Line 700: OKL_API.SET_MESSAGE(p_app_name => 'OKL',

696:
697: IF p_opdv_rec.opd_type = G_CONSTANT_TYPE AND (p_opdv_rec.source = OKL_API.G_MISS_CHAR OR
698: p_opdv_rec.source IS NULL)
699: THEN
700: OKL_API.SET_MESSAGE(p_app_name => 'OKL',
701: p_msg_name => G_MISS_DATA,
702: p_token1 => G_COL_NAME_TOKEN,
703: p_token1_value => 'SOURCE');
704: x_return_status := Okc_Api.G_RET_STS_ERROR;

Line 1089: x_return_status := Okl_Api.G_RET_STS_SUCCESS;

1085: l_return_status VARCHAR2(1) := Okc_Api.G_RET_STS_SUCCESS;
1086:
1087: BEGIN
1088: -- initialize return status
1089: x_return_status := Okl_Api.G_RET_STS_SUCCESS;
1090:
1091: -- check from domain values using the generic
1092: IF (p_opdv_rec.sfwt_flag IS NULL)OR (p_opdv_rec.sfwt_flag = OKC_API.G_MISS_CHAR) THEN
1093: l_return_status:=Okl_Api.G_RET_STS_ERROR;

Line 1093: l_return_status:=Okl_Api.G_RET_STS_ERROR;

1089: x_return_status := Okl_Api.G_RET_STS_SUCCESS;
1090:
1091: -- check from domain values using the generic
1092: IF (p_opdv_rec.sfwt_flag IS NULL)OR (p_opdv_rec.sfwt_flag = OKC_API.G_MISS_CHAR) THEN
1093: l_return_status:=Okl_Api.G_RET_STS_ERROR;
1094: ELSE
1095: IF UPPER(p_opdv_rec.sfwt_flag) NOT IN('Y','N') THEN
1096: l_return_status:=Okl_Api.G_RET_STS_ERROR;
1097: END IF;

Line 1096: l_return_status:=Okl_Api.G_RET_STS_ERROR;

1092: IF (p_opdv_rec.sfwt_flag IS NULL)OR (p_opdv_rec.sfwt_flag = OKC_API.G_MISS_CHAR) THEN
1093: l_return_status:=Okl_Api.G_RET_STS_ERROR;
1094: ELSE
1095: IF UPPER(p_opdv_rec.sfwt_flag) NOT IN('Y','N') THEN
1096: l_return_status:=Okl_Api.G_RET_STS_ERROR;
1097: END IF;
1098: END IF;
1099:
1100: IF (l_return_status = Okc_Api.G_RET_STS_ERROR) THEN

Line 3783: l_return_status varchar2(1) := okl_api.g_ret_sts_success;

3779: p_description IN VARCHAR2) IS
3780:
3781: l_api_version CONSTANT number := 1;
3782: l_api_name CONSTANT varchar2(30) := 'LOAD_SEED_ROW';
3783: l_return_status varchar2(1) := okl_api.g_ret_sts_success;
3784: l_msg_count number;
3785: l_msg_data varchar2(4000);
3786: l_init_msg_list VARCHAR2(1):= 'T';
3787: l_opdv_rec opdv_rec_type;